Huawei's unlocking evolution is generally categorized as follows: V1 & V2 (Old Algo)
: Used on early 3G modems; easily cracked and widely available via web tools. V201 / V3 (New Algo)
: Introduced for newer 3G and early 4G LTE devices (e.g., E303, E3276). Many of these can be calculated offline. V4 (Auth Algo)
: Used on most devices post-2015 (e.g., B310, B315). Unlike previous versions, V4 requires a server-side authentication
process; there is currently no public "offline" calculator for this version. How to Use a Calculator Retrieve IMEI or check the sticker under the battery/router cover. : Use an open-source implementation like the Huawei v3 Calculator on GitHub Huawei Code Calculator by keowu Enter Code

The Huawei New Algo (v3 or v201) unlock code calculator is a tool designed to generate network unlock codes (NCK) for modern Huawei modems, routers, and legacy mobile devices. Unlike older algorithms, this version uses an updated cryptographic method based on the device's IMEI, an MD5 hash, and a specific lookup table to produce a unique 8-digit or 16-digit code. Key Features of the New Algorithm
Enhanced Security: The "New Algo" (V3/V201) was developed to replace older V1 and V2 algorithms that had been widely compromised.
Dual Key Generation: Most modern calculators generate two keys: an Unlock Code (to use with different SIM cards) and a Flash Code (to allow firmware updates or custom dashboard installations).
Hardware Extraction: The logic for this algorithm was originally reverse-engineered from router firmware (such as Vivo’s) and reconstructed using tools like Ghidra. Usage & Compatibility To use these calculators, you typically follow these steps:
